Ingredients

  • Basmati rice - 1 cup
  • Paneer (tofu for vegan option) - 150 grams, cubed
  • Onion - 1 medium, thinly sliced
  • Tomato - 1 medium, chopped
  • Green peas - 1/2 cup
  • Carrot - 1 medium, diced
  • Green bell pepper - 1/2, diced
  • Ginger - 1 inch, grated
  • Garlic - 2 cloves, minced
  • Cumin seeds - 1 teaspoon
  • Coriander powder - 1 teaspoon
  • Turmeric powder - 1/2 teaspoon
  • Garam masala - 1/2 teaspoon
  • Salt - to taste
  • Oil - 2 tablespoons
  • Fresh coriander leaves - for garnish
  • Water - 2 cups

Steps

  1. Rinse the basmati rice under cold water until the water runs clear, then soak for 20 minutes.
  2. In a large pot, heat the oil over medium heat and add cumin seeds. Sauté until they start to crackle.
  3. Add the sliced onion and cook until golden brown, then add the ginger and garlic, sautéing for an additional minute.
  4. Stir in the chopped tomato, diced carrot, green peas, and bell pepper. Cook for about 5 minutes until the vegetables soften.
  5. Add the coriander powder, turmeric powder, and salt. Mix well and cook for another minute.
  6. Drain the soaked rice and add it to the pot, gently mixing it with the vegetables and spices.
  7. Pour in the water and bring to a boil. Once boiling, reduce the heat to low, cover, and simmer for 15 minutes.
  8. After 15 minutes, remove from heat and let it sit, covered, for another 5 minutes.
  9. Gently fluff the rice with a fork and fold in the cubed paneer. Sprinkle garam masala on top.
  10. Garnish with fresh coriander leaves and serve hot.
